To write a Promissory Note, use the provided template and follow the steps. Start by entering the borrower's name at the top (e.g., JOHN DOE) and their address details (e.g., 123 EXAMPLE STR, UNIT 1, NEW YORK, NY 12345). Include the borrower's phone number (e.g., 123-456-7890) and email (e.g., borrower@example.com). Specify the document date. Next, enter the lender's name (e.g., LENDER EXAMPLE LLC) and their address (e.g., P.O. BOX 123, MIAMI, FL 12345), phone number (e.g., 111-222-3333), and email (e.g., lender@example.com). Enter the principal amount (e.g., $10,000.00) and select the effective date of the Promissory Note. Repeat the principal amount and enter the interest rate (e.g., 3.75%).
